2014 CORAL GABLES REGIONAL ALL-TOURNAMENT TEAM
2013 LOUISVILLE REGIONAL ALL-TOURNAMENT TEAM

Senior (2014)…
Drafted by Los Angeles Angels of Anaheim in 21st round of 2014 MLB First-Year Player Draft (No. 629 overall)…Served as team captain…Started 62 of 63 games in outfield…Batted .294 with 33 RBI…Recorded career-best totals with 70 hits, 15 doubles and four triples…Led team with 19 steals…Ranked second on team with 47 runs scored…99 total bases ranked third…19 multi-hit games were second-most…Went 3-for-4 with home run in season opener against Maine (Feb. 14)…Set career high with four RBI in 2-for-6 showing against Georgia Tech (March 14)…Scored career-high-tying three runs in win over NC State (March 30)…11-game hitting streak from April 19 – May 7 was second-longest of any player and marked career-best stretch…Finished 3-for-4 in defeat to Notre Dame (April 20)…Recorded five hits and five runs scored in sweep of Clemson (April 25-27)…Set career high with five hits in 16-inning win over North Carolina (May 16)…Went 3-for-6 with three runs in NCAA Coral Gables Regional matchup with Bethune-Cookman (June 1)…Finished 2-for-4 with two runs in come-from-behind win over Texas Tech at Coral Gables Regional (June 1).

Junior (2013)…
Saw action in 48 games with 36 starts, including final 25 games of season…Started at four different positions: second base, third base, left field and right field…Recorded 38 hits in 142 at bats (.268 average) with 24 runs scored, fourth-most on team…Swiped 11 bases in 15 attempts (.733), third-most on the team…Registered seven multi-hit games on season…Named 2013 Louisville Regional All-Tournament, finishing  5-for-11 (.455) with five runs and two doubles in three games…Tied career high with three hits and three runs in 8-3 win over Wake Forest (May 10)…Went 3-for-4 with two runs in 7-0 win over Oklahoma State at Louisville Regional (May 31).

Sophomore (2012)…
Saw action in 46 contests, including 44 starts…Started at four different positions, including first base, third base, right field and designated hitter…Finished the year with 38 hits in 152 at-bats (.250 average), ranking third with 30 runs scored…Tied for third on the team with four homeruns…Drove in 20 runs and swiped 10 stolen bases, tied for second-most on the team…Recorded the fourth-longest hitting streak of any player with an impressive seven-game stretch from Feb. 19-March 2…Set career-highs with three runs scored and three RBI’s in a win over Albany (Feb. 26)…Belted his second homerun of the year against his former team, a solo shot against Florida (March 2)…Went 2-for-4 with a double in a midweek win over Miami-OH (March 7)…Recorded two runs scored and one homerun in a midweek win on the road over Central Florida (March 14)…Set a career-high with three hits in a win over then-No. 3 North Carolina (April 7)…Recorded a hit in each of the team’s three games on the road at Florida State (April 20-22), including two doubles…Went 2-for-3 with three RBI’s in a series-opening win over Wake Forest (May 11)…

Before Miami…
Transferred into Miami after spending his freshmen season at the University of Florida… Played in nine games, with four starts at third base, and batted.286 (4-for-14) with three runs… Was 1-for-4 (.250) in four SEC games… Collected his first hit and first RBI in league play with a ninth-inning pinch-hit double in game two at Georgia… Started the opener versus South Carolina at third base and was 0-for-2 with an error… Had a pair of pinch-hit singles in the two-game series with Winthrop… Collected first career RBI with a bases-loaded walk in game one… Started games one and three against Rhode Island and was 1-for-5 (.200)… Did not commit any errors on the hot corner… Legged out an infield single for his first hit… Made his collegiate debut by starting at third base at USF on March 9…

High School/Prep…
Infielder/outfielder from the University School of Nova Southeastern University who played for head coach Richie Palmer… Ranked No. 50 in the state of Florida according to Prospectswire.com and was the fifth-best shortstop on the list… Was named High Honorable Mention on Rawlings’ Preseason All-America Team… Earned first-team All-Broward Country as a senior after hitting .610 with 37 RBI, 24 stolen bases and six homers… Was his team’s Most Valuable Player during his final two prep seasons…
